Your UFOs will be useless unless you have lots of expensive radars, or better yet, you captured/interrogated a navigator (this may also work with engineers? in any case, start the game by immediately building Alien Containment, among other critical structures) to get Hyperwave Decoder. After the initial rush to get laser rifles, Hyperwave should be your top priority, followed by getting plasma beam, then Firestorms. Then get Ethereals or Sectoid Leaders/Commanders for psi labs, and heavy plasma, in whichever order you want.

The reason why you want the navigator first is because it takes forever to build a Hyperwave Decoder, and mere Interceptors armed with just one plasma beam apiece can down any UFO without any possible danger to itself--except Battleships, which have weapons that outrange the plasma beam.

Quote:
Originally posted by Microprose Veteran@May 2 2005, 01:11 AM
If you don't need to capture anyone, how will you know about Cydonia?
That´s easy. When you interrogate (and/or make an autopsy, I don´t remember if a dead one servest too) you can research Alien Origins. Then you need a live Leader; after interrogating him youu are able to research The Martian Solution. The last step is invading a base and getting a live commander (apparently, commanders present in battleships are not enough, it must be a commander from a base) After smoe questioning, you canr esearch Cydonia or Bust..

Then the only thing you need is an Avenger and some good, psi-resistant troops armed with blaster launchers to invade Mars.

It has to be a live alien. For extra brownie points, advance to Power Armour ASAP and attack an anemy base in the first 3 months, giving everyone Plasma Pistols and Stun Rods and stunning everything in the base (you have to have high TUs to keep running around, though) or alternatively take about 30 Smoke Grenades and give everyone Heavy Plasmas/Laser Rifles.

Then just Smoke Grenade the whole base, so that no-one gets back up again. If they do, they will get smacked down by your reaction fire.

Worked for me and I got to Cydonia within 6 months. I didn't actually both with Blaster Launchers, I IC-Rocketed the Brain and it burned to death. On another note, is it possible to stun the brain?
